首页 > 编程语言 >php.ini 文件上传/执行时间/部分配置新手教程

php.ini 文件上传/执行时间/部分配置新手教程

时间:2024-12-13 19:29:45浏览次数:12  
标签:脚本 最大 max ini 设置 新手 php 上传 错误报告

1、上传文件大小配置

一般需要同时配置“upload_max_filesize”、“post_max_size”,配置格式如下:

file_uploads = On ;是否允许HTTP文件上传
upload_max_filesize = 2M ;设置单个文件上传的最大尺寸
post_max_size = 8M ;设置 POST 请求体的最大尺寸,包括所有表单数据

2、脚本最大执行时间

max_execution_time = 60 ;设置脚本最大执行时间,超过这个时间脚本会被中止

一般设置这一个参数就可以了

3、设置脚本解析输入数据的最大时间,如 POST 和 GET 请求

max_input_time = 60

4、设置脚本可使用的最大内存量

memory_limit = 128M

5、错误是否开启

display_errors = On

是否显示脚本执行过程中的错误信息,建议在开发环境中设置为 On,生产环境设置为 Off 以防泄露敏感信息。

6、设置错误报告级别

error_reporting = E_ALL

设置错误报告级别,如 E_ALL 表示报告所有错误和警告。

7、设置时区

date.timezone = Asia/Shanghai

中国大陆应当使用”PRC”

标签:脚本,最大,max,ini,设置,新手,php,上传,错误报告
From: https://blog.csdn.net/xzp19841203xzp/article/details/144458263

相关文章

  • 谷歌发布 Android XR 集成 Gemini 语音对话;Voice Agent 平台 Vapi 获 2000 万美元融资
      开发者朋友们大家好: 这里是「RTE开发者日报」,每天和大家一起看新闻、聊八卦。我们的社区编辑团队会整理分享RTE(Real-TimeEngagement)领域内「有话题的新闻」、「有态度的观点」、「有意思的数据」、「有思考的文章」、「有看点的会议」,但内容仅代表编辑......
  • PHP实现登录错误次数限制
    以下代码旨在实现逻辑,状态记录在cookie里不好,攻击者可以清除cookie,为了安全起见应将状态存储到缓存服务器,如redis<divstyle="width:100%;height:100%;display:flex;flex-direction:column;justify-content:center;align-items:center;"><formmethod="post"action='login......
  • Z-BlogPHP 中“error-9 该文章不存在或设置了权限”错误的原因是什么?
     “error-9该文章不存在或设置了权限”错误通常出现在Z-BlogPHP中,表示您无法访问特定的文章。以下是常见的原因和解决方法:文章状态为草稿或未发布:文章可能被设置为草稿或未发布的状态,非作者或管理员账号无法访问。登录Z-BlogPHP后台管理界面,进入文章管理页面,查找相关......
  • Z-BlogPHP 报错“上传的文件不存在,可能超过了服务器最大上传限制”,如何解决?
    当您在使用Z-BlogPHP时遇到“上传的文件不存在,可能超过了服务器最大上传限制”的错误,通常是因为上传的文件大小超过了服务器允许的最大值。以下是一些解决此问题的方法:检查PHP配置:登录服务器,打开PHP配置文件 php.ini。查找并修改以下参数:upload_max_filesize:设置允......
  • 如何在 Z-BlogPHP 中完全禁用固定域名功能?
    在Z-BlogPHP中,如果您希望完全禁用固定域名功能,可以按照以下步骤操作:了解固定域名功能:固定域名功能通过强制将所有链接重定向到指定的域名,确保一致性。这对于搜索引擎优化(SEO)和用户体验非常有帮助。然而,在某些情况下,您可能需要禁用此功能。修改配置文件:使用空间面板的......
  • 轻松掌握 PHP Composer:提升你的项目依赖管理效率!
    PHPComposer使用方法指南Composer是PHP的依赖管理工具,它允许开发者轻松地管理项目中的库和依赖项。以下是使用Composer的基本步骤和方法。1.安装Composer在使用Composer之前,首先需要安装它。可以通过以下命令在终端中安装Composer:php-r"copy('https://ge......
  • 从零开始:PHP基础教程系列-第1篇:PHP简介与环境搭建
    从零开始:PHP基础教程系列第1篇:PHP简介与环境搭建一、PHP简介PHP(全称:PHP:HypertextPreprocessor)是一种广泛使用的开源脚本语言,尤其适合用于Web开发。它可以嵌入HTML中,允许开发者轻松地在网页上动态生成内容。PHP的特点包括:易学易用:PHP的语法相对简单,适合初学者入门。跨......
  • Gemini在安卓手机中的试用教程和建议
    持久化允许建议安卓系统默认设置的”杀后台进程“会导致Gemini在后台运行一会后,被系统杀死进程,导致您的体验受到影响。您可以通过以下方式修改几个设置,解决此问题:华为鸿蒙:1.允许应用后台运行:进入设置→搜索进入应用启动管理→关闭Gemini的自动管理开关→在弹框中......
  • minio部署
    docker版本:一条命令:dockerrun-p9000:9000-p9001:9001--nameminio-d--restart=always-e"MINIO_ACCESS_KEY=mice"-e"MINIO_SECRET_KEY=123123123"-v/data/minio/data:/data-v/data/minio/config:/root/.miniominio/minioserver/data--co......
  • 【语法】内置方法 __new__ 、 __init__、__call__
    在Python中,__new__、__init__ 和 __call__ 是三个特殊的方法,它们分别在不同的场景中被调用,并扮演着不同的角色。__new__ 方法__new__ 是一个静态方法,它在类实例化时首先被调用。它的主要职责是创建类的实例。在Python中,__new__ 是唯一一个可以覆盖对象实例化过程的方法......